Transaction e3142515970fa2ab0c56944bfaeb25670ce7296ce920e656ee1c1c9adaa043cf

2 Input
2 Outputs
  • e3142515970fa2ab0c56944bfaeb25670ce7296ce920e656ee1c1c9adaa043cf:0
  • value  69020000
    address  1EjmNYEwHosZwnyHPQQmyeGoE9zBGXf3TD
  • e3142515970fa2ab0c56944bfaeb25670ce7296ce920e656ee1c1c9adaa043cf:1
  • value  45016646
    address  15qLfqNiHW4XxN1v67F4xNzZ7mkrQrjAuv